After being airborne for around 20 minutes, the flight attendant reported a water leakage from the ceiling near the rear galley of the aircraft.
A united airlines flight operating between san francisco international airport (sfo) and tokyo haneda airport (hnd) was forced to turn back on march 31, 2025, due to a cabin water leak On mar 31, 2025, united airlines flight #ua875 from san francisco (sfo) to tokyo haneda (hnd) returned to sfo airport after a major water leak from the ceili.
